CVE-2020-0647

MEDIUMCVSS 5.4/10EPSS 0.92%

Last modified

CVE-2020-0647 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 5.4/10 on the CVSS scale. A spoofing vulnerability exists when Office Online does not validate origin in cross-origin communications correctly, aka 'Microsoft Office Online Spoofing Vulnerability'.. EPSS estimates a 0.92%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
